this關鍵字,顯式參數與隱式參數

package com.zhe.yang.study;


/**
 * this關鍵字,顯式參數與隱式參數
 * 在student類中reName方法名稱後面得是一個顯示參數,是需要方法的調用方傳遞得
 * 可以在類中直接使用this作爲當前對象使用,this可以說是一個隱式參數
 */
public class ThisStudy {
public static void main(String[] args) {
Student s=new Student();
s.setName("y");
s.reName("z");
System.out.println(s.getName());
}
}


class Student{
private String name;


public String getName() {
return name;
}


public void setName(String name) {
this.name = name;
}

public String reName(String name){
Student s1=this;
System.out.println(s1.name);
this.name=this.name+name;
return this.name;
}

}
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章